Chee Chow is a competitive game of Tangrams for up to four players. Included are traditional tangram sets of seven pieces each (2 large right triangles, 1 medium right triangle, 2 small right triangles, 1 square, and 1 parallelogram) in four colors, and a number of cards with silhouetted shapes the players must try to form with their own pieces. ちぇいにんぐ (Cheiningu) is a card game where players try to, or not to, connect two cards of the same color (Cheiningu means 'chaining'). There are 90 cards, 10 cards for each of 9 colors, in the game. A new game from the makers of Booleo, this time covering organic Chemistry. CHem-eO is a fun card game for two or more players, which demonstrates basic organic chemistry fundamentals. Players compete to build complex and simple compounds from individual atoms. Points are scored upon completing each molecule. Players may choose to play to any score they...
